What You’ll Need

Gather all the essential ingredients for this delicious dip:

For the Base

  • 7 oz non dairy sour cream
  • 3 Tbs vegan mayo
  • 6 oz non dairy cream cheese

For the Flavor

  • 1 Tbs dill
  • 2 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der

For the Pickles

  • 1 cup pickles, diced
  • 1/4 cup pickle juice
  • Salt, to taste
  • Pepper, to taste

Substitutions & Swaps

  • Use regular mayo if not vegan.
  • Greek yogurt can replace sour cream.
  • Fresh dill can substitute for dried dill.
  • Any pickled cucumbers will work.

How to Make It

Let’s get started on this flavorful dip!

Prepare

Set a large mixing bowl aside and dice the pickles.

Combine

In the large bowl, combine vegan mayo, non dairy sour cream, non dairy cream cheese, diced pickles, pickle juice, dill, garlic powder, and onion powder.

Mix

Mix well until everything is fully combined, ensuring the flavors meld together.

Season

Season with salt and pepper to taste, adjusting based on your preferences.

How to Store It

Fridge: store in an airtight container for up to 5 days.
Freezer: no, it alters the texture.
Reheat: not necessary, serve cold.

Tips for Best Results

  • Use freshly diced pickles for extra crunch.
  • Allow the dip to chill for at least an hour before serving to enhance flavors.
  • Adjust the garlic and onion powder according to your spice preference.
  • Serve with a variety of dippers for a fun experience.

Serving Suggestions

  • Pair with fresh vegetable sticks like carrots and celery.
  • Serve alongside chips or crackers for a satisfying crunch.
  • Enjoy it as a spread on sandwiches or wraps for extra zing.
